How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 98115?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 98115 Studio Apartments | $1,400 | $700 | $2,970 |
| 98115 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,272 | $750 | $4,774 |
| 98115 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,666 | $1,116 | $6,200 |
| 98115 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,504 | $1,600 | $5,819 |
| 98115 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,589 | $1,112 | $4,300 |

Frequently Asked Questions about the 98115 ZIP Code
What is the current pricing and availability for apartments for rent in the 98115 ZIP Code?
As of today, September 16, 2026, there are currently 583 available 98115 apartments priced from $670 to $8,767, with an average monthly rent of $2,273.
How much are Studio apartments in 98115?
There are currently 257 Studio Apartments in 98115 with rent ranges from $700 to $2,970 with an average price of $1,400.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om 98115 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 98115 ranges from $750 to $4,774 with an average monthly rent of $2,272.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 98115 c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 98115 range from $1,116 to $6,200.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,666.
How expensive are 98115 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 56 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in 98115 on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,600 to $5,819 - averaging $3,504 for the location.
